Who were two of the most important anthropologists in the development of evolutionism in anthropology?

    Sir Edward Burnett Tylor & Lewis Henry Morgan

    Explanation:

    Edward Burnett Tylor is known as the founder of cultural anthropology as proposed an evolutionary theory that is progressive and include historical evidences and relationships from primitive ages to modern cultures.

    While Lewis Henry Morgan invented the study of kinship terminology and also introduced the concept of universal cultural evolution. The kinship terminologies represented the worldwide classification system both in the new and old world ages.

    Hence, these two play the most important role in the development of evolutionism in anthropology
